摘要
Groundwater is an important source for dinking and irrigation purposes in northern Anhui province, China, and management of this resource is significant to meet the increasing demand of water. In this study, forty-three groundwater samples collected from the First (FA, 20 samples) and Second (SA, 23 samples) loose layer aquifers in the west of Suzhou city, north Anhui Province, China, and their major ion concentrations have been analyzed by a series of chemical indexes (including the Nemerow pollution index, water quality index, sodium adsorption ratio as well as sodium percent) for the evaluation of pollution status, dinking and irrigation suitability. Then the mechanisms controlling the groundwater chemistry have been analyzed. The results indicated that the groundwater samples are neutral to slightly alkaline, 75% and 100% of the FA and SA samples have TDS contents similar to the fresh water (1000mg/L), and the hydrochemical facies of the groundwater samples are classified to be Na-HCO3, to a lesser extent, Ca-HCO3 and MgHCO3. Based on Nemerow pollution index, 55% and 26% of samples from the FA and SA are suffered litter pollution, respectively. Water quality index indicated that all of samples can be used for dinking proposes, and approximately 40% of the samples from the two aquifers are good for irrigation according to the analysis of sodium adsorption ratio and sodium percent. Furthermore, the Gibbs diagram, chloro-alkaline indices as well as the relationships between Na+, Ca2+, Mg2+ and HCO3 indicated that the weathering of silicate minerals and ion exchange are the main process controlling the groundwater chemistry.
